> I'm trying to get a JDBC Data pool connection up using
> Tomcat and postgres SQL.
>
> My JNDI source is configured, and when I :
> Context initContext = new InitialContext();
> Context envContext =
> (Context)initContext.lookup("java:/comp/env");
> DataSource ds = (DataSource)envContext.lookup("jdbc/postgres");
>
> I get a Datasource with all the details I entered.
>
> The problem is that when I try to connect, I get the
> following error:
>
> Cannot create JDBC driver of class 'org.postgresql.Driver'
> for connect URL 'jdbc:postgres://10.201.1.10/QCM'
>
> postgres-8.0.309.jdbc3.jar is in common/lib, yet removing
> it, or movining it to shared/lib or $WEBAPP/WEB-INF/lib
> doesn't change the error.
>
> I'm running postgresql 8.0 and tomcat 5.0.28.
